LOS ANGELES, CALIFORNIA: A movie called 'Master Gardener' is set to be released in 2023, which is written and directed by Paul Schrader, an Academy Award nominee.

The plot revolves around a horticulturist who devotes his time to caring for the plants and flowers on his property. However, his life changes when he is tasked with mentoring his employer's niece, a young girl who triggers memories of his difficult past.

Who stars in ‘Master Gardener’?

The cast of 'Master Gardener' includes Joel Edgerton, Sigourney Weaver, Quintessa Swindell, Eduardo Losan, Esai Morales, Rick Cosnett, Victoria Hill, and Amy Le. Other actors in the film include Samuel Ali, Erika Ashley, Jared Bankens, Cade Burk, Jef Figallo, Christian Freeman, Scott Green, Monica R Harris, DJames Jones, Matt Mercurio, Bruce Mohat, Sean Richmond, Emily Russell, and Connor Turley. Meanwhile, Jami Bolin and Colette Jeansonne have uncredited roles in the movie.

The movie hints at exceptional performances from the three leads: Sigourney Weaver (known for 'Avatar: The Way of Water'), Joel Edgerton (famous for his work in 'The Underground Railroad'), and rising star Quintessa Swindell ('Black Adam'). Expect nothing less than outstanding acting from this talented trio.

'Master Gardener' was previewed at film festivals in 2022 and was well-received, with its reception being comparable to Paul Schrader's previous acclaimed works. The movie is set to debut in theaters on May 19.
